The Policy Advisory Council gathers renowned academics, experts from leading energy companies (being also FSR-Energy Major Donors) as well as representatives from the European Commission, the Agency for the Cooperation of Energy Regulators (ACER) and National Regulatory Authorities to discuss and test the relevance and robustness of FSR research.
As in previous editions, the Florence School will experiment new interactive formats to enable and facilitate the debate and brainstorming among participants and the FSR discussants.
